40 ammo ?
Buying the SW40VE in the next week or so, and was wondering what you guys are running through yours? I need target rounds and home protection rounds. Once I get more money I will be reloading my own.

.40 S&W ammo
I avoid the steel-cased stuff like the cheap Herter's and Wolf. Steel-cased stuff is reserved for my guns with chrome-lined chambers/barrels. As a rule,they can take it because they are designed to. Walmart has good deals on .40 in my area. Cabela's has been selling Winchester 180gr bonded ammo. 50rd plain white box w/black lettering for about 24 bucks a box. I have some of their 180gr PDX1 stuff. Same bullets from what I can see. The cases are brass instead of nickel-plated but, yeah, I bought some.
